The Sukhoi Su-27 (Russian: Сухой Су-27) (NATO reporting name: Flanker) is a twin-engine supermanoeuverable fighter aircraft designed by Sukhoi. It was intended as a direct competitor for the large United States fourth generation fighters, with 3,530-kilometre (1,910 nmi) range, heavy armament, sophisticated avionics and high manoeuvrability. The Su-27 most often flies air superiority.

Originally formed on April 5, 1991 at the Kubinka Air Base as a team of six Sukhoi Su-27s, the team was the first to perform outside the Soviet Union in September 1991 when they toured the United Kingdom.

The Sukhoi Su-27 (NATO reporting name: Flanker) is a twin-engine supermaneuverable fighter aircraft designed by Sukhoi. General characteristics Crew: 1 Wingspan: 14.7 m (48 ft 3 in) Length: 21.9 m (72 ft) Height: 5.92 m (19 ft 6 in) Wing area: 62 m² (667 ft²) Empty weight: 16,300 kg Loaded weight: 22,500 kg. Max. takeoff weight: 30,000 kg
